Ancient Greek mythology contained a small pantheon of gods associated with death and the Underworld. Their ruler was Hades, elder brother of Zeus and Poseidon, who lent his own name to the Underworld (the Greeks often called it simply “Hades”). Sep 22, 2021 · The ancient Greeks were polytheistic, meaning that they worshipped multiple deities as well as other supernatural beings. At the core of their religious system were 12 gods and goddesses known as the Olympians, who were venerated around Greece, as well as in Greek cities around the Black Sea and other colonies in the western Mediterranean. The ancient Greeks believed the gods were an ever-present influence on humanity, for both good and bad. The belief that these gods might be influenced in turn is evidenced in the widespread building of temples dedicated to them as well as the frequent ceremonies, festivals and sporting games held in their honour. One reason for that might be that, while the ancient Greeks were a war-like culture, they …Ambrosia and Nectar: The Food of the Gods. Ambrosia and nectar were the primary food and drink of the gods in Greek mythology, bestowing upon them immortality. These substances were often depicted as being delivered to Mount Olympus each morning by doves, emphasizing their divine nature and significance. According to mythology, the consumption ...

Aceso – Goddess of healing wounds and curing illness. Achelois – Minor Goddess of the Moon. The English translation of her name means “she who drives away pain” which is probably why she’s also related to healing. Achelous – God of the Achelous River, which is the largest river in Greece.
